NI-9230 Getting Started NI-9230 Overview In this article, the NI-9230 with screw terminal, NI-9230 with snap in terminal, and NI-9230 with BNC are referred to inclusively as the NI-9230. The information in this document applies to all versions of the NI-9230 unless otherwise specified.
The digital filters of the NI-9230 adjust the frequency range of the passband to match the data rate. Therefore, the amount of gain or attenuation at a given frequency depends on the data rate.
NI-9230 Getting Started The following equation provides the available data rates of the NI-9230: 2 × m × n where is the data rate is the master timebase m is the decimation rate n is the clock divider from 2 to 26 For m = 64, n = 9 to 25.

When using an external timebase with a frequency other than 13.1072 MHz, the NI-9230 has a different set of data rates. Refer to the software help for information about configuring the master timebase source for the NI-9230.
NOTE You must use 2-wire ferrules to create a secure connection when connecting more than one wire to a single terminal on the NI-9230 with screw terminal and NI-9230 with snap in terminal. Each channel has a terminal to which you can connect a signal source. The AI+ terminal of the connector provides the DC excitation, when enabled, and the positive input signal connection.

If your application is subject to high vibration, NI recommends that you use the NI 9971 backshell kit to protect connections to the NI-9230 with screw terminals or NI 9990 backshell kit to protect connections to the NI-9230 with snap in terminals.
